口腔鳞状细胞癌侵袭和转移过程中上皮-间充质细胞转换作用的研究进展

摘    要:上皮-间充质细胞转换(epithelial—mesenehymaltransition,EMT)是一个动态的、可逆的过程,使细胞从鹅卵石状的上皮表型转向细长的间充质表型。受微环境和很多因素的诱导,EMT参与胚胎发育、慢性炎症、伤口愈合及肿瘤侵袭转移过程。细胞经历EMT后具有多种生物学特性,包括迁移、侵袭、被诱导成干细胞、防止凋亡、防止衰老及抑制免疫等,在肿瘤的转移、复发和耐药中起着关键作用。弄清EMT在口腔鳞状细胞癌(oralsquamouscellcarcinoma,OSCC)中的作用机制,有助于了解OSCC发展的生物学行为,以发现新的生物标志物用于OSCC患者的诊断、靶向治疗和预后判定。

Abstract:Epithelial mesenchymal transition(EMT) is a dynamic and reversible process, it makes the cells from the cobblestone like epithelial phenotype to a slender mesenchymal phenotype. Induced by the microenvironment and many factors, EMT involve in embryonic development, inflammation, wound healing and tumor invasion and metastasis process. After undergoing EMT, cells have vari-ous biological characteristics, including migration, invasion, being induced into stem cells, preventing apoptosis, preventing aging, suppressing immune, and playing a key role in tumor metastasis, re- currence and resistance. To study the mechanism of EMT in oral squa- mous cell carcinoma(OSCC) is useful for understanding the biological behavior of OSCC development and discovering new biomarkers for the diagnosis, the targeted therapy and the prognosis of OSCC.
